n September 11, 2001 (9/11), 19 militants associated with the Islamic extremist group, al-Qaeda, hijacked four airliners, and carried out suicide attacks against targets in the United States. Two of the planes were flown into the towers of the World Trade Center in New York City, a third plane hit the Pentagon, just outside Washington, D.C., and the fourth plane crashed in a field in Pennsylvania. Often referred to as 9/11, the attacks resulted in extensive death and destruction, triggering major U.S. initiatives to combat terrorism, and defining the presidency of George W. Bush. According history.com, over 3,000 people were killed during the attacks in New York City and Washington, D.C., including more than 400 police officers and firefighters.

Though Hillary Clinton won the popular vote by almost 400,000, but Trump won the minimum of 270 electoral votes necessary to be elected president. Trump had a 290 to Clinton's 232 Electoral College Votes (votes are still being tabulated across the United States, as some precincts and outlets are still yet to be declared).

As you can see, Donald Trump won the Electoral College, but received fewer votes from the Americans than Hillary Clinton. He will be the 4th president to win the Electoral College, after getting fewer votes than his opponent. The other three were George Bush in 2000, who was elected, despite the fact that he received 500,000 fewer votes than Al Gore; Harrison in 1888, who was elected, although he received 100,000 fewer votes than the incumbent Grover Cleveland; and Hayes in 1876, who was elected, although he received 250,000 fewer votes than Samuel Tilden.
